Transaction 381204321a09cb46990dc7e373a42d1ad339ed1e9d3983300b0a1244bbdc70a6
1 Input
1 Output
-
381204321a09cb46990dc7e373a42d1ad339ed1e9d3983300b0a1244bbdc70a6:0
- value
- 38686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73ae5a5bb7ab461e92fa753f0f4cfcac3beccb64 OP_EQUAL
- address
- 3CEgVrrjePDXkkxKTnwv3VMRYQGH1ng6tL